  2. Moulin Rouge! (/ ˌmuːlæ̃ˈruːʒ /, French: [mulɛ̃ ʁuʒ] [ 6 ]) is a 2001 jukebox musical romantic drama film directed, produced, and co-written by Baz Luhrmann. It follows an English poet, Christian, who falls in love with the star of the Moulin Rouge, cabaret actress and courtesan, Satine.
